The MSc and MRes in Biomedical & Molecular Sciences Research is an interdisciplinary program designed to equip you with advanced practical abilities and a solid theoretical foundation across various scientific disciplines.Key advantagesExpert-led lectures addressing current topics in Genetics, Biochemistry, Molecular Biology, Neurobiology, and Cardiovascular Sciences.Engaging tutorial sessions featuring specialized topics like bioscience statistics and bioinformatics.Participation in skill-building workshops led by specialists, focusing on technical competencies and scientific methodologies pertinent to Biomedical Sciences.The program includes extensive hands-on training and a substantial research component, with projects lasting either six months (MSc) or nine months (MRes) within active research teams.Numerous students achieve publication in high-impact journals.This program serves as an excellent foundation for research careers, with about 40% of alumni progressing to PhD studies.Our external assessor remarked that 'This program establishes a national benchmark for preparing biomedical students for research careers.Course ObjectivesCritically assess and integrate scientific literature within a specific field.Formulate testable research hypotheses.Interpret data, recognize the importance of reproducibility, and derive meaningful conclusions.Gather and analyze data using appropriate methods to examine hypotheses.Enhance skills in processing and synthesizing complex information.Effectively manage time, meet deadlines, and prioritize tasks.Develop strong written and oral communication skills.
A minimum 2:1 undergraduate Bachelor’s (honours) degree
If you have a lower degree classification, or a degree in an unrelated subject, your application may be considered if you can demonstrate significant relevant work experience, or offer a related graduate qualification (such as a Masters or PGDip).
 
IELTS: 6.5 overall with a minimum of 6.0 in each skill. TOEFL: 92 overall with a minimum of 23 in writing and 20 in each of the other skills.
